QUESTION NO. 2
QUESTION: Councillor B. Bonner
To ask the Manager what arrangements are in place to ensure that street bins in the Clondalkin electoral area are emptied when the person normally in charge of the bins is sick?
REPLY:
Where a member of staff is absent from work due to illness or annual leave, his duties in relation to the emptying of bins are reassigned to another staff member so that a continuous level of service is provided. The servicing of litter bins, cleaning of town and village centres and work associated with community clean ups are given top priority by the public realm maintenance supervisors. Where a member of staff who normally carries out such work is absent the supervisor in charge replaces that person as a first priority. A monitoring system has now been put in place to ensure that this takes place daily as required.
